Free shipping
CAD19.45
Free shipping
CAD18.35
Free shipping
CAD46.01
Free shipping
CAD26.98
Free shipping
CAD21.77
Free shipping
CAD16.43
Free shipping
CAD22.60
Free shipping
CAD58.48
Free shipping
CAD30.54
Free shipping
CAD16.43
Free shipping
CAD41.63
Free shipping
CAD18.08
Free shipping
CAD19.45
Free shipping
CAD16.43
Free shipping
CAD16.43
Show another 20 products